Overview of the Events
The recently concluded 2nd China-Portuguese-Speaking Countries Economic and Trade Expo (C-PLPEX), the 30th Macao International Trade & Investment Fair (MIF), and the Macao Franchise Expo 2025 (MFE) have set a new benchmark for international trade exhibitions. Organized by the Macao Commerce and Investment Promotion Institute (IPIM), these events took place from October 22 to October 25, 2025, and attracted a staggering number of participants, including over 1,100 exhibitors from nearly 30 countries.
These three exhibitions not only represented a variety of sectors but also underscored the growing importance of Macao as a significant platform for global trade. In total, more than 85,000 visitors attended, including over 15,000 professional trade visitors and buyers eager to explore new partnerships and business opportunities.
Key Highlights of the Trade Events
Throughout the four-day expos, a total of nine specialized matching sessions were held. These sessions facilitated over 1,000 business matchings, leading to the signing of more than 140 agreements. Notably, around 80% of these agreements were linked to the “1+4” industries, which include sectors such as technology, finance, culture, and tourism. Furthermore, about 15% pertained to collaborations with Portuguese-speaking countries, exemplifying the expos' effectiveness in enhancing economic relations among participating nations.

The Role of Macao in International Trade
Macao is strategically positioned as a bridge between China and Portuguese-speaking nations, which has enriched its role as a logistics and trade hub. Given its unique geographic and cultural context, the region continues to play a crucial role in fostering trade relations that span continents.
